Output 12b5f640d3db287f91035ed18ee4b91ec5fc883a0f0b0e41f07968b11311b51a:0

value
24371908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70792e28da8adfd8f84c17492f05cfdea57dfcdf OP_EQUAL
address
3BwimnSsRk1xq48RJtFnrAF1GPFcg2veKS
transaction
12b5f640d3db287f91035ed18ee4b91ec5fc883a0f0b0e41f07968b11311b51a
confirmations
131482
spent
true